Apparently both the backplane as the H310 RAID card offer a standard SFF-8087 connection and (using the dedicate PCI slot) the cable lenght is 60cm. Not sure if using an other slot a bit of extra lenght is required.. gotta find out first if I'll be able to flash the H310 in IT mode and use it in that same slot.
